  1. If you’re feeling fancy, L’Escamoteur by Kanogawa river near Shijo is a great bar, usually filled with English-speaking tourists. I’m sure it’ll packed during Obon, so you should try at early hours.

  2. For socializing and meeting strangers, if you don’t mind just hanging out with tourists, the usual suspects you mentioned are honestly your best bet. Dublin in Nijo is my favorite of the generic irish pub-style ones.

    Personally I prefer craft cocktail bars like Finlandia in Gion or K6 aound the Ritz Carlton but they are more intimate bars where it might be hard to start a conversation.

  3. I’m currently in Kyoto and have frequented one bar that’s filled with foreigners. I’m actually at the bar right now. It’s called Beer Bar Miyama 162. One thing to consider is that there’s smoking inside. The walls are littered with money notes from all foreigners who’ve visited.
